
White House spokeswoman Karine Jean-Pierre slammed Republican plans to launch an impeachment inquiry into Democratic President Joe Biden.
She described these efforts as baseless.
According to Jean-Pierre, no evidence has been presented by the Republicans against Biden, as they are investigating the business dealings of his son, Hunter Biden. The investigation is focused on whether President Biden benefited from his son's business deals.
According to her, the Speaker of the House of Representatives, Kevin McCarthy, appears to have ordered the investigation in response to pressure from right-wing Republican lawmakers.
"This shows how something is done illegally... They are following the president politically, not the truth," she said.
Jean-Pierre said that the president "has not done anything wrong".
On September 12, House Speaker Kevin McCarthy announced that he has directed a House committee to formally open an investigation into the impeachment of President Joe Biden into his family's business dealings.
McCarthy said the House Oversight Committee's investigation has so far found a "culture of corruption" surrounding the Biden family, as Republicans probe how the president's son, Hunter Biden, did business before Joe Biden took office. the president.
The announcement of the start of the proceedings, which in English is known as "impeachment", comes before the presidential elections of 2024. In these elections, Biden also seeks a presidential mandate./ REL
